Article ID | Journal | Published Year | Pages | File Type |
---|---|---|---|---|
422246 | Electronic Notes in Theoretical Computer Science | 2009 | 19 Pages |
Abstract
The ARC (Actor, Role, Coordinator) model addresses the coordination requirements of open, distributed applications deployed in dynamic environments. This paper introduces the ARC programming model and the ARC-PL programming language, including the syntax and informal semantics of new language constructs designed to enable modular coordination in the ARC model. Several well-known problems are solved to illustrate the expressiveness and modularity of the ARC programming model.
Related Topics
Physical Sciences and Engineering
Computer Science
Computational Theory and Mathematics